Medailónek is a poignant drama that delves into the emotional turmoil of Marta Vendyšová, a woman thrust into grief as World War I redefines her life. The atmosphere is heavy, almost suffocating at times, mirroring Marta's internal struggle. The pacing is deliberately slow, allowing the viewer to fully absorb her loss and the weight of her memories. What stands out here is the medallion itself, which serves as a haunting relic of her past, symbolizing both hope and despair. The performances are nuanced, especially the way Marta navigates her sorrow and the remnants of her privilege. It's a film that feels intimate, almost like a whispered confession, and gives a raw look at the intersection of love and loss amidst the chaos of war.
